














The Custom 24 is the quintessential PRS guitar. This iconic instrument was the first model that Paul Reed Smith brought to the public at PRS Guitars’ first Winter NAMM show in 1985 and has been a top seller ever since. Played by internationally touring artists, gigging musicians, and aspiring players, the Custom 24 features PRS’s patented Gen III tremolo system.
The Custom 24 is the original PRS. Since its introduction, it has offered a unique tonal option for serious players and defined PRS tone and playability.
- Top Wood: Flame Maple 10 Top
- Back Wood: Mahogany
- Number of Frets: 24
- Scale Length: 25"
- Neck Wood: Torrefied Maple
- Neck Shape: Pattern Thin
- Fretboard Wood: Brazilian Rosewood
- Fretboard Inlay:
- Bridge: PRS Patented Tremolo, Gen III
- Tuners: PRS Phase III Locking
- Hardware Type: Hybrid
- Treble Pickup: 58/15lt
- Bass Pickup: 58/15lt
- Controls: Volume and Tone Control with 5-Way Blade Switch
- Strings: 10's
- Case: Brown Paisley
- Weight: 7.6 lbs
